Modification of the abdominoplasty technique in overweight patients: evaluation of the effectiveness for reducing postoperative local wound complications

Abstract

Purpose of a study: to evaluate the efficacy of a modified abdominoplasty technique aimed at reducing the dissection area and preserving tissue perfusion in patients with overweight (BMI 25,0–29.9 kg/m2) in reducing the incidence of postoperative wound complications.

Material and methods. A prospective study included 30 female patients with BMI 25,0–29.9 kg/m2 who underwent abdominoplasty using the proposed technique in the period of 2022–2023. The technique essence: preoperative one-stage determination of resection volume, limitation of dissection to the area of the rectus abdominis projection ("bell shape"), preservation of subcutaneous tissue in the suprapubic region, flap fixation to the wound bed. Operating time, length of hospital stay, incidence of seromas, hematomas, ligature fistulas, and pain syndrome (subjective scale) were assessed.

Results. The mean operating time was (120.0 ± 28.1) min. Complications: seroma – 1 case (3%), ligature fistulas – 2 cases (6%), no hematomas were recorded. Pain syndrome resolved by day 14 in all patients. A statistically significant reduction in mean operating time (by 60 min), hematoma rate (by 100%), and seroma rate (30 times) was observed compared to a retrospective group operated on using the standard technique (p ≤ 0.05).

Conclusion. The proposed modification of abdominoplasty, minimizing tissue trauma, is effective and safe for overweight patients, significantly reducing the risk of local wound complications, which may be associated with reduced impact on areas of chronic low-grade inflammation in the subcutaneous tissue.
